POSITION SUMMARY

The Grievance Investigator is responsible for conducting impartial, thorough, and timely investigations into grievances, complaints, and allegations submitted by individuals in a detention or organizational setting. This position ensures compliance with applicable local, state, and federal laws, agency policies, and standards (e.g., National Detention Standards, workplace policies, or other relevant regulations). This role involves gathering evidence, reviewing claims, conducting interviews, and documenting findings. The Grievance Investigator is integral to maintaining fairness, transparency, and accountability in handling grievances, ensuring resolution, and providing recommendations for corrective action where necessary.

R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Conduct thorough and impartial investigations of grievance claims or complaints, focusing on fairness and compliance with applicable policies, regulations, and standards.

  • Review grievances to determine validity and required investigative steps, such as interviews and document reviews.

  • Collect, preserve, and analyze relevant evidence, including records, physical evidence, interviews, and submitted grievances.

  • Ensure investigative processes maintain confidentiality in accordance with relevant guidelines.

  • Conduct interviews with the complainant, witnesses, respondents, and other involved parties to gather evidence and information.

  • Ask thoughtful, relevant, and objective questions while remaining impartial throughout the investigative process.

  • Accurately document each interview using standardized reporting tools to create transparent records of the investigation.

  • Prepare comprehensive investigative reports detailing findings, facts, and any evidence supporting conclusions and recommendations.

  • Submit detailed and timely reports to the Grievance Coordinator or facility leadership for resolution and decision-making.

  • Track and properly record all grievances and associated documentation through the grievance tracking and management system.

  • Evaluate whether grievances or complaints reveal violations of agency/organizational policies, procedures, or regulations.

  • Stay informed on updated laws, regulations, and organizational practices applicable to the grievance process.

  • Collaborate with the Policy/Compliance team to update existing policies and procedures as necessary to strengthen operational standards and prevent repeat grievances.

  • Collaborate with the Grievance Coordinator, legal counsel, program administrators, HR staff, and other stakeholders when resolving difficult or complex cases.

  • Ensure appropriate referrals to external agencies or authorities (e.g., law enforcement) when required for serious allegations, such as criminal misconduct.

  • Serve as the liaison between complainants and responding parties during active investigations while maintaining impartiality.

  • Analyze grievance data to identify trends, recurring issues, and systemic problems within the organization or facility.

  • Document and report findings to the Grievance Coordinator or upper management, along with actionable recommendations to address root causes and prevent reoccurrence of similar issues.

  • Assist with audits, inspections, and reviews that involve grievance processes and investigations.

  • Provide all necessary reports, documentation, and data to demonstrate compliance with agency policies or national standards (e.g., PREA regulations, National Detention Standards, or internal policies).

  • Perform other tasks as assigned to support grievance management, compliance monitoring, and staff training.

  • Participate in professional development and training to stay current with investigative techniques and policies.

  • Perform other qualified duties as assigned.

QUALIFICATIONS

  • Minimum three (3) years of work experience in conducting investigations, grievance handling, compliance auditing, or related work in corrections, law enforcement, or another regulatory setting.

  • Familiarity with policies and standards relevant to the specific field, such as National Detention Standards (NDS), the Prison Rape Elimination Act (PREA), or internal grievance policies.

  • Excellent investigative skills, including interviewing, fact-finding, and analyzing data/evidence.

  • Strong understanding of confidentiality standards and the handling of sensitive information.

  • Exceptional written and verbal communication skills for preparing detailed reports and presenting findings.

  • Demonstrated ability to work impartially, handle difficult situations effectively, and maintain professionalism in high-pressure environments.

  • Proficiency in using investigation or case management software and general office tools (e.g., Microsoft Office Suite).

  • Must be able to obtain and maintain facility credentials/authorization. Note: US Citizenship is required for facility credentials/authorization at this work location.

EDUCATION

Bachelor’s degree in Criminal Justice, Criminology, Public Administration, Social Work or an associated discipline preferred; two (2) years of experience in related field may be substituted for each year of the four (4) years of college.
